基于STM32的飞行器角度监测PPT
摘要随着航空技术的不断发展,飞行器在多个领域得以广泛应用,如航空、军事和无人机等。在飞行器的飞行过程中,角度的监测是非常重要的一个环节,通过准确的角度数据...
摘要随着航空技术的不断发展,飞行器在多个领域得以广泛应用,如航空、军事和无人机等。在飞行器的飞行过程中,角度的监测是非常重要的一个环节,通过准确的角度数据可以保证飞行器的稳定性和安全性。本文基于STM32单片机,设计了一种飞行器角度监测系统,该系统可以实时采集并处理飞行器的角度信息,提供稳定可靠的监测结果。引言飞行器角度监测是飞行器控制系统中的关键技术之一。飞行器在飞行过程中,需要通过多个传感器来获得姿态角度信息,如俯仰角、横滚角和偏航角等。这些角度信息对于实现飞行器的姿态控制、飞行路径规划以及飞行器的自动稳定具有重要意义。现有的飞行器角度监测系统往往采用MEMS惯性传感器来获取角度信息,并通过处理器进行数据处理和分析。然而,由于传感器的精度和干扰等因素,系统往往存在一定的误差,导致监测结果的不准确性。为了解决这个问题,本文设计了一种基于STM32的飞行器角度监测系统,通过优化传感器选择、数据滤波和算法设计,提高了角度监测的准确性和稳定性。系统设计传感器选择在飞行器角度监测系统中,传感器的选择对监测结果具有至关重要的影响。本文选取了高精度的陀螺仪和加速度计作为主要传感器,用于检测飞行器的姿态角度。陀螺仪可以提供角速度信息,而加速度计则可以提供加速度信息。通过对角速度和加速度进行积分和运算,可以计算出飞行器的姿态角度。数据滤波和处理由于传感器本身的噪声和干扰等影响因素,采集到的角度数据往往存在一定的误差。为了提高监测结果的准确性和稳定性,本文采用了数据滤波和处理的方法。首先,通过滑动窗口和Kalman滤波算法对采集到的角度数据进行滤波处理,去除噪声和干扰。然后,利用STM32单片机的强大计算能力,对滤波后的数据进行实时处理和分析,得到更准确的角度监测结果。系统实现本文使用STM32单片机作为系统的核心处理器,利用其丰富的外设资源和高性能的计算能力,实现了飞行器角度监测系统的设计。通过与陀螺仪和加速度计的连接,采集角度数据,并通过数据滤波和处理的方法,得到稳定准确的监测结果。最后,通过LCD显示屏实时展示监测结果,提供直观的观察。实验结果与分析通过对飞行器角度监测系统的实验测试,得到了以下结果。首先,系统能够准确地采集到飞行器的角度数据,并经过滤波和处理后得到稳定准确的监测结果。其次,通过与实际测量仪器的对比测试,系统的监测结果与仪器的结果具有较高的一致性和准确性。最后,系统具有较高的实时性和稳定性,能够满足实际应用的要求。总结与展望本文设计了一种基于STM32的飞行器角度监测系统。通过优化传感器选择、数据滤波和处理算法,提高了角度监测的准确性和稳定性。实验结果表明,该系统能够准确地采集和处理飞行器的角度数据,并提供稳定可靠的监测结果。未来的工作可以进一步优化算法和系统结构,提高系统的性能和功能,拓展其在航空和无人机领域的应用。